DAVIE, Fla. — Linebacker William Kershaw has signed
with the Miami Dolphins, who placed cornerback Will Allen on injured reserve
with a left knee injury.

Kershaw was in training camp with the Dolphins and
released before the regular season. He spent two weeks on Miami's active roster
in 2008 and played in one game. He also spent time with the Chiefs, Texans and
Eagles.

The moves were made Tuesday. Allen suffered a
season-ending injury in Sunday's loss to New Orleans.
